Just curious guy's, what oil viscosity are you running with your alky engines, I am planning to do a litle testing with the stuff, and it's time for an oil change, so I thought I would kill two birds with one stone, and change the oil before I ran the alky, I have always used valvoline 10w30, but I am going to use a straight 30wt to do some testing with, so I thought I would see what everyone runs in their alky engines.

Depends on how quick you trash it with water contamination.
I run mine on alky at 170-180 degrees and it stays cleaner then it did on gas.
20/50 Brad Penn or 20/50 VR1 is what I run.
The 25/50 Pennzoil is excellent alky oil too.

The only change in oil type would be related to not keeping the oil alky/water free. Like these guys say, keep it WARM, don't let it idle rich for extended periods and don't shut it off without getting the temp up to 190 or so. You will need some form of lean out system. Either a ball valve plumbed to the intake for carbs, or a shutoff valve for an injecter. Try and get idle exhaust temp up over 800 degrees, not above 1,000.

Brad Penn 30 wt We use a AED 1050 and I have a lean out valve but don't need it, my carb uses a little under a gal a lap,Oil is always clean.To be honest I sent my 1050 to aed for the alky conversion and I don't act any different than it did on gas it starts the same,warms up the same,uses about the same amount of fuel and is just as clean as gas was.The differences were about a tenth quicker and it hits a brick wall 190 degrees of temp.
